2026 Kyrgyzstan 45-Year-Old Surrogacy Cost Breakdown
For a 45-year-old woman undergoing sur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an, egg donation is usually necessary to achieve a higher success rate, so the overall cost structure differs from standard surrogacy. In 2026, the total cost for 45-year-old sur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an ranges approximately from $80,000 to $140,000, depending on the egg donor source, choice of surrogate, hospital level, and additional services. Here is a detailed breakdown of the costs:
- Egg Donation Related Costs: $15,000 to $25,000. Includes donor screening, medical examination, ovarian stimulation, egg retrieval surgery, and donor compensation. Prices may vary depending on whether an anonymous or known donor is chosen.
- Surrogate Compensation and Care: $30,000 to $50,000. Covers the surrogate's pregnancy compensation, nutritional allowance, prenatal check-up fees, delivery costs, and postpartum care. The surrogate's health status and obstetric history affect this part of the cost.
- Medical and Laboratory Fees: $20,000 to $30,000. Includes in vitro fertilization, embryo culture, PGT genetic screening, embryo transfer, and related medication costs. PGT screening is strongly recommended for 45-year-old women to select healthy embryos.
- Legal and Service Fees: $10,000 to $20,000. Includes surrogacy contract signing, legal consultation, parentage establishment procedures, translation and notarization, and full coordination services.
- Other Miscellaneous Costs: $5,000 to $10,000. Such as visa processing, round-trip airfare, accommodation, transportation, and emergency reserve funds.
Combining all the above, the total cost for 45-year-old sur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an in 2026 typically falls between $80,000 and $140,000, varying based on individual needs and chosen service packages. It is recommended to confirm the all-inclusive price with the service provider before starting to avoid subsequent price increases.
Complete Process Steps for 45-Year-Old Sur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an
Understanding the full process and cost of 45-year-old sur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an requires not only looking at the fees but also knowing what each step entails. In 2026, the surrogacy process in Kyrgyzstan is very mature, typically including the following seven core stages:
Stage 1: Initial Consultation and Medical Assessment
A 45-year-old woman needs to complete a comprehensive medical examination first, including hormone levels, uterine condition, cardiovascular health, etc., to determine if egg donation is necessary and to develop a personalized plan. At the same time, the service provider will详细介绍 Kyrgyzstan's legal policies, cost structure, and cycle arrangement. This stage takes approximately 1 to 2 weeks.
Stage 2: Egg Donor Screening and Matching
Since the availability of a 45-year-old woman's own eggs is low, selecting a healthy egg donor is a key step. You can choose an anonymous donor from a正规 Kyrgyzstan egg bank or bring a known donor. The screening process includes genetic history investigation, infectious disease screening, ovarian function assessment, and physical feature matching. After successful matching, an egg donation agreement is signed, taking about 2 to 4 weeks.
Stage 3: In Vitro Fertilization and Embryo Culture
After the egg donor completes ovarian stimulation, eggs are retrieved in the laboratory and fertilized with the male partner's sperm. The resulting embryos are cultured in the laboratory for 5 to 6 days until they reach the blastocyst stage. For 45-year-old surrogacy, PGT genetic screening of embryos is strongly recommended to exclude chromosomal abnormalities and improve implantation success rates. This stage takes 3 to 4 weeks.
Stage 4: Surrogate Screening and Matching
The surrogate is the central figure in the surrogacy process. Surrogates in Kyrgyzstan have usually given birth to healthy children themselves and undergo strict medical examinations, psychological evaluations, and background checks. The matching process considers the surrogate's age, obstetric history, lifestyle, and willingness to communicate with the intended parents. After successful matching, a surrogacy contract is signed and legally notarized, taking 4 to 8 weeks.
Stage 5: Embryo Transfer
When the surrogate's menstrual cycle is appropriate, the selected healthy embryo is transferred into her uterus. The transfer procedure is simple and quick, usually performed on an outpatient basis. A blood HCG test is done about 10 to 12 days after transfer to confirm pregnancy. If the first transfer is unsuccessful, subsequent transfers can be arranged, and remaining embryos can be frozen for storage.
Stage 6: Pregnancy Management and Prenatal Check-ups
After pregnancy is confirmed, the surrogate enters a systematic pregnancy management phase. Medical institutions in Kyrgyzstan arrange regular prenatal check-ups to monitor the health of the surrogate and the fetus. Intended parents can follow the pregnancy progress through videos, photos, or on-site visits. The entire pregnancy lasts about 9 months, during which smooth communication with the service provider and surrogate must be maintained.
Stage 7: Childbirth and Legal Procedures
The surrogate gives birth at a hospital in Kyrgyzstan. The baby is immediately taken into the care of the intended parents. Subsequently, legal procedures such as parentage establishment, birth certificate issuance, and return travel documents are completed. Kyrgyzstan's law clearly supports the intended parents' right to parentage. The entire process is completed with the assistance of lawyers, taking about 1 to 2 months.
From start to the baby's birth, the full process for 45-year-old sur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an typically takes 12 to 14 months, with 9 months for pregnancy and 3 to 5 months for preliminary preparation and legal procedures.

Q: Is the success rate of surrogacy in Kyrgyzstan high for a 45-year-old?
The success rate for a 45-year-old woman using her own eggs is extremely low, so using an egg donation方案 is strongly recommended. Using eggs from a healthy donor, the success rate of surrogacy at正规 institutions in Kyrgyzstan can reach 65% to 75%. PGT genetic screening can further improve embryo implantation rates and reduce the risk of miscarriage.
Q: Is surrogacy legal for a 45-year-old woman in Kyrgyzstan?
Kyrgyzstan has a clear legal framework supporting surrogacy, allowing legally married couples and single individuals to commission surrogacy. A 45-year-old woman can legally proceed with surrogacy as long as she meets the health assessment standards and signs a formal surrogacy contract. The law clearly protects the intended parents' parental rights, and the baby can directly obtain a birth certificate and parentage establishment after birth.
Q: Is egg donation absolutely necessary for surrogacy at age 45?
Egg quality declines significantly at age 45, with chromosomal abnormality rates as high as 70% to 90%. Using one's own eggs not only results in low success rates but also carries high risks of miscarriage and fetal abnormalities. Therefore, the vast majority of surrogacy cases for 45-year-olds choose egg donation. Clinical data from 2026 shows that the success rate of surrogacy using donor eggs for 45-year-olds is far higher than using own eggs.

Q: How long does it take from starting the process to the baby's birth for 45-year-old surrogacy?
The overall cycle is about 12 to 14 months. This includes approximately 4 to 6 weeks for egg donor matching and stimulation, 4 to 8 weeks for surrogate matching, about 6 weeks for embryo transfer and pregnancy confirmation, 9 months of pregnancy, and about 1 to 2 months for postpartum legal procedures. If frozen embryo reserves are sufficient, subsequent transfers can shorten some waiting time.
Q: How does a baby born through surrogacy at age 45 obtain nationality and return travel documents?
Kyrgyzstan law stipulates that the intended parents are the legal parents immediately after the surrogate baby is born and can obtain a Kyrgyzstan birth certificate. Subsequently, according to the requirements of the embassy of the intended parents' home country, paternity testing and nationality establishment procedures are completed. For Chinese nationality families, they need to apply for a travel document or passport from the Chinese Embassy in Kyrgyzstan. Specific materials are prepared with the assistance of a lawyer.
